Roger Wallace previews Texas/Colorado State

Roger Wallace, sports director of KXAN and broadcaster partner of Craig Way, joins the show to preview Saturday's game and the week of High School football.

What are some of the other big stories you think about going into this high school football season this year in the greater Austin central Texas area? Well, the one tomorrow night has turned into, you know, maybe the premier opening night game, uh, of the season that's ripping springs in Vanagriff and, uh, you know, what does Vanagriff do with all the, all the D one talent they lost are still picked to win, win that district and dripping springs. Uh, what they did last year going four rounds deep, uh, into the playoffs, uh, Weiss are a lot of people like Weiss and, and they're back playing primarily, uh, central Texas was in McNeil. That should be a fun one. How about McNeil pick second, uh, by Dave Campbell? Um, the job they've done there, uh, from what two wins to seven wins last year, uh, in a couple of playoff games. Uh, so I look at that. Um, you know, Liberty Hills always in the mix, uh, and, and Doug Warren over at Wimberley's got a top five preseason team. So it should be fun. Uh, as usual, I think the usual suspects and, uh, you know, because of the rise of a Vanagriff and a dripping springs and, you know, Lake Travis, a little more under the radar than we're used to seeing. And the question was, what do you want to see most out of the season opener or are anticipating seeing the most out of an opener? So I put the question to you as we settle into the booth on Saturday afternoon. Well, I'll, I'll go, you know, more kind of from a fan's perspective who tend to follow the ball and I'm, I'm no different, but I want to see the run game. I want to see, you know, Jaden Blue, Trey Wisener, you know, Jerry Gibson and, and you know, Will Quinn have to throw it more than maybe SARC had thought. I don't think he will. I think with that offensive line, I think Jaden Blue was going to bring a breakout guy anyway, uh, for Texas. So that's what I want to see. Obviously when you have three scholarship backs, uh, before they just added the portal, addition from SMU, you know, health is a concern, but I want to see the run game and then not put too much on, on Quinn and that passing attack. We know next week's going to be hard to run the ball of Michigan. That's, that's regardless of, of everything else, but I want to see what happens in the run game. Uh, and then defensively, you know, Anthony Hill, uh, SARC said today is that people make a little too much of the whole headset communication, but what I'm sure he's not making too much of is the fact that he slides into that Jalen Ford role, which was so such a lockdown position and such a great leader and got everybody where they need to be. Now he's got a lot of help. Johnny Barron, Michael Taft, a lot of veterans. Uh, but defensively, I'll be interested to see that next step with a guy like Anthony Hill. All right.
